Animal Control responds to all domestic animal calls including lost or stray animals, found or injured animals, aggressive animals, abused animals, animal bites, barking dogs and leash law violations.
If you need to report a deceased animal on a roadway or city right-of-way, call public works at 253.460.6493.
If you have lost your pet please call animal control at 253.798.7387. You can also call the Pierce County Humane Society at 253.383.2733 and then "press 1". Found pets are also listed on their website at The Humane Society for Tacoma & Pierce County.
Wild Animals & Animal Control
Pierce County Animal Control Officers do not handle wild animals. Coyotes, opossums, and raccoons are just some of the many wildlife becoming more visible now that we are building structures in their natural habitat. If you encounter one of these wild animals please visit one of the links above to learn more about the animal and the management methods.
If you find a wild animal that you suspect may be injured, please contact the PAWS Wildlife Center at 425.787.2500 ext. 817. The Sarvey Wildlife Center is also available for assistance in the event that you find an injured wild animal. Their phone number is 360.435.4817.
